Successfully handling these intruders requires far more than simply placing ordinary supermarket traps in the cooking area. Long‑term removal copyrights on pinpointing and sealing the precise entranceways that initially let the bugs inside. Residences in this verdant neighborhood typically include brick weep holes, gaps around plumbing, and areas underneath eaves that serve as open doors for small mammals. A mouse can slip through an opening no larger than a pencil, while an adult rat can fit through a hole the size of a twenty‑cent piece. Professional exemption techniques focus on fortifying these weak points with robust products such as steel mesh and heavy‑duty sealants that rodent teeth can not quickly chomp through.
Beyond structural sealing, strenuous sanitation of the property is an essential part of effective pest control. Removing easily available food sources instantly forces searching pests and rodents to look for sustenance somewhere else. Property owners must regularly keep all bulk pantry items, grains, and family pet feed in sealed glass or sturdy plastic containers instead of lightweight cardboard boxes. Outdoors, keeping nicely trimmed yards, handling compost bins with care, and immediately getting dropped fruit from citrus or stone‑fruit trees will significantly minimize the ecological hints that draw wildlife to a suburban backyard. Also, leaving pet food bowls full overnight on back patios is a common practice that inadvertently draws in nighttime scavengers to the properties.
